2025 NCAA Division III Indoor National Championships: Shain Breaks 60m Record Again to Finish Sixth

ROCHESTER, N.Y. – Graduate student Ethan Shain (Sanford, Maine) broke the University of Southern Maine record in the 60-meter dash for the second time in as many days by running a time of 6.75 seconds to place sixth in the finals at the 2025 NCAA Division III Indoor Track & Field Championships on Saturday afternoon. A First Team All-American based on his performance in the prelims yesterday, Shain scored three points for the University of Southern Maine in the team standings. The Huskies tied for 50th out of 70 scoring teams.
 
 
Shain entered the 2024-25 indoor season as the program record holder in the 60-meter dash with a time of 6.84 seconds. He broke the record for the first time on February 28 by clocking in at 6.81 seconds in the preliminary round of the NCAA Division III New England Championships and then matched the time in the finals to win the event and earn All-New England honors. Shain broke the record again yesterday in the opening round to earn his spot in today's final with a time of 6.76 seconds.
 
A two-time All-American in the event, Shain wraps up his indoor career with the 12 best times in program history. His final season also saw him win the Little East Conference title in the 60 meters and earn U.S.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association (USTFCCCA) All-Region honors in the event.
